Mercurial > dive4elements > river
comparison gwt-client/src/main/java/org/dive4elements/river/client/client/ui/DistanceOnlyPanel.java @ 9130:f61bc0c63188
WQSelect can now handle distance-only data
author | gernotbelger |
---|---|
date | Wed, 06 Jun 2018 14:16:28 +0200 |
parents | 28c50f5efceb |
children |
comparison
equal
deleted
inserted
replaced
9129:28eec75415d8 | 9130:f61bc0c63188 |
---|---|
11 import java.util.List; | 11 import java.util.List; |
12 | 12 |
13 import org.dive4elements.river.client.shared.model.Data; | 13 import org.dive4elements.river.client.shared.model.Data; |
14 import org.dive4elements.river.client.shared.model.DataItem; | 14 import org.dive4elements.river.client.shared.model.DataItem; |
15 import org.dive4elements.river.client.shared.model.DataList; | 15 import org.dive4elements.river.client.shared.model.DataList; |
16 import org.dive4elements.river.client.shared.model.DefaultData; | |
17 import org.dive4elements.river.client.shared.model.DefaultDataItem; | |
16 | 18 |
17 public class DistanceOnlyPanel extends DistancePanel { | 19 public class DistanceOnlyPanel extends DistancePanel { |
18 | 20 |
19 private static final long serialVersionUID = -5794138573892656947L; | 21 private static final long serialVersionUID = -5794138573892656947L; |
20 | 22 |
50 // do nothing | 52 // do nothing |
51 } | 53 } |
52 | 54 |
53 @Override | 55 @Override |
54 public Data[] getData() { | 56 public Data[] getData() { |
55 final Data[] data = new Data[2]; | 57 final Data[] data = new Data[3]; |
56 | 58 |
57 data[0] = getDataFrom(); | 59 data[0] = getDataFrom(); |
58 data[1] = getDataTo(); | 60 data[1] = getDataTo(); |
61 | |
62 final DataItem item = new DefaultDataItem("ld_mode", "ld_mode", "distance_only"); | |
63 data[2] = new DefaultData("ld_mode", null, null, new DataItem[] { item }); | |
59 | 64 |
60 return data; | 65 return data; |
61 } | 66 } |
62 | 67 |
63 @Override | 68 @Override |